     39 #define	TASK_NORMAL	0x0	/* task may create tasks via settaskid() */
     40 #define	TASK_FINAL	0x1	/* task finalized, settaskid() will fail */
     41 #define	TASK_MASK	0x1	/* task flags mask */
     42 
     43 #define	TASK_PROJ_PURGE	0x100000	/* purge project.* rctl entities */
     44 #define	TASK_PROJ_MASK	0x100000
     45 
     46 #ifdef _KERNEL
     47 
     48 #include <sys/id_space.h>
     49 #include <sys/exacct_impl.h>
     50 #include <sys/kmem.h>
     51 
     52 struct proc;
     53 struct zone;
     54 
     55 typedef struct task {
     56 	taskid_t	tk_tkid;	/* task id			*/
     57 	uint_t		tk_flags;	/* task properties		*/
     58 	struct kproject	*tk_proj;	/* project membership		*/
     59 	uint_t		tk_hold_count;	/* number of members/observers	*/
     60 	struct proc	*tk_memb_list;	/* pointer to the first process */
     61 					/* in a doubly linked list of	*/
     62 					/* task members			*/
     63 	kmutex_t	tk_usage_lock;	/* lock to protect tk_*usage	*/
     64 	task_usage_t	*tk_usage;	/* total task resource usage	*/
     65 	task_usage_t	*tk_prevusage;	/* previous interval usage	*/
     66 	task_usage_t	*tk_zoneusage;	/* previous interval usage in zone */
     67 	rctl_set_t	*tk_rctls;	/* task's resource controls	*/
     68 	rctl_qty_t	tk_nlwps;	/* protected by			*/
     69 					/* tk_zone->zone_nlwps_lock	*/
     70 	rctl_qty_t	tk_nlwps_ctl;	/* protected by tk_rctls->rcs_lock */
     71 	rctl_qty_t	tk_cpu_time;	/* accumulated CPU seconds	*/
     72 	struct zone	*tk_zone;	/* zone task belongs to		*/
     73 	task_usage_t	*tk_inherited;	/* task resource usage		*/
     74 					/* inherited with the first	*/
     75 					/* member process		*/
     76 	rctl_qty_t	tk_cpu_ticks;	/* accumulated CPU ticks	*/
     77 	kmutex_t	tk_cpu_time_lock; /* accumulated CPU seconds lock */
     78 } task_t;
     79 
     80 extern task_t *task0p;
     81 extern rctl_hndl_t rc_task_lwps;
     82 extern rctl_hndl_t rc_task_cpu_time;
     83 
     84 extern void task_init(void);
     85 extern task_t *task_create(projid_t, struct zone *);
     86 extern void task_begin(task_t *, struct proc *);
     87 extern void task_attach(task_t *, struct proc *);
     88 extern void task_change(task_t *, struct proc *);
     89 extern void task_detach(struct proc *);
     90 extern task_t *task_join(task_t *, uint_t);
     91 extern task_t *task_hold_by_id(taskid_t);
     92 extern task_t *task_hold_by_id_zone(taskid_t, zoneid_t);
     93 extern void task_rele(task_t *);
     94 extern void task_hold(task_t *);
     95 extern void task_end(task_t *);
     96 extern rctl_qty_t task_cpu_time_incr(task_t *, rctl_qty_t);
